Recreation & Lifestyle

Embrace a lifestyle rich in outdoor activities in Coorow. The area boasts parks, nature reserves like Marchagee, and local trails such as the Bart Mailey Memorial Trail, perfect for bushwalking, cycling, and enjoying the natural Western Australian landscape. Community facilities include a skatepark and tennis courts, alongside opportunities for exploring unique local attractions like Jingemia Cave and Coorow Farm.

Dining & Social

Experience genuine country hospitality at Coorow's local establishments. The Old Ute Cafe offers a charming spot for coffee and casual meals, while the Coorow Hotel provides a classic pub atmosphere for dining and socialising. These venues serve as community hubs, offering fresh local fare and a friendly setting to connect with residents and unwind.

Medical Facilities

Coorow offers essential local medical services, primarily through the Coorow Medical Centre and a St John Sub-Branch providing emergency response. For a GP, this presents a unique opportunity to shape and expand primary healthcare delivery, address diverse health needs, and be a pivotal figure in advancing local health outcomes, supported by regional health networks.

Partner Employment

Partners of medical professionals in Coorow can find employment opportunities within the agricultural sector, local businesses, and community services. Roles may exist in agri-business support at places like Nutrien Ag Solutions, local government with the Shire of Coorow, or in hospitality and retail. The supportive community also encourages entrepreneurship and remote work possibilities.
